본문 바로가기

스파르타코딩클럽21

[웹개발 종합반 5주차] nohup 설정, 도메인 연결, og태그 🔖11. nohup 설정하기 🔎 SSH 접속 끊어도 서버 계속 돌게 하기 # 아래의 명령어로 실행하면 된다 nohup python app.py & 🔎 서버 강제 종료하기 ps -ef | grep 'python app.py' | awk '{print $2}' | xargs kill 🔖12. 도메인 연결하기 🔎 가비아 DNS 설정 숫자와 문자열을 매칭시켜 name server 운영 🔖13. og태그 🔎index.html head 태그 안에 설정 🔎og태그 초기화 하기 페이스북 og 태그 초기화 하기: https://developers.facebook.com/tools/debug/ 카카오톡 og 태그 초기화 하기: https://developers.kakao.com/tool/clear/og ☀️ 느낀점 오늘 .. 2022. 10. 27.
[웹개발 종합반 5주차] 프로젝트, 버킷리스트 🔖오늘 배울 것 모든 사람들이 볼 수 있도록 배포하는 일 🔎Filezilla 설치 클라우드 환경에 무언가를 올리려면 파일을 옮겨야한다. 그러므로 파일을 보낼 수 있는 프로그램 필요! https://filezilla-project.org/download.php 🔎도메인 구매하기 https://www.gabia.com 웹을 넘어 클라우드로. 가비아 그룹웨어부터 멀티클라우드까지 하나의 클라우드 허브 www.gabia.com 🔖POST연습하기(input값 db Create) 요청 정보 : URL= /bucket, 요청 방식 = POST 클라(ajax) → 서버(flask) : bucket 서버(flask) → 클라(ajax) : 메시지를 보냄 (기록 완료!) 단! 서버에서 한 가지 일을 더 해야 함 → 번호를 .. 2022. 10. 26.
[웹개발 종합반 4주차] 4주차 숙제 🔖팬명록 완성 🔎두 가지 기능을 수행 응원 남기기(POST): 정보 입력 후 '응원 남기기' 버튼클릭 시 주문목록에 추가 응원 보기(GET): 페이지 로딩 후 하단 응원 목록이 자동으로 보이기 🔎app.py @app.route("/homework", methods=["POST"]) def homework_post(): name_receive = request.form['name_give'] comment_receive = request.form['comment_give'] doc = { 'name':name_receive, 'comment':comment_receive } db.fanbook.insert_one(doc) return jsonify({'msg':'기록 완료!'}) @app.route("/h.. 2022. 10. 25.
[웹개발 종합반 4주차] 서버 만들기 🔖01. 오늘 배울 것 🔎 서버 만들기 HTML과 mongoDB 연동해서 서버 만들어 보기 🔎 로컬 개발 환경 컴퓨터 한대 더 살 수 없으니, 같은 컴퓨터에다 서버도 만들고 요청도 할 예정! 즉, 클라이언트 = 서버 🔎 flask 설치 서버를 구동시켜주는 편한 코드 모음 from flask import Flask app = Flask(__name__) @app.route('/') def home(): return 'This is Home!' @app.route('/mypage') def mypage(): return 'This is Mypage!' if __name__ == '__main__': app.run('0.0.0.0',port=5000,debug=True) 🔖03. Flask 시작하기 - HTM.. 2022. 10. 24.